R

I recently installed solar panels and I couldn't b...

I recently installed solar panels and I couldn't be happier. The installation process was seamless and the team from Volga Air Technics Ltd. was absolutely amazing. They were knowledgeable, efficient, and took the time to answer all my questions. Highly recommend!

Comments:

No comments